aboutsummaryrefslogtreecommitdiffstats
path: root/generic/viaduct/fabulous/constids.inc
diff options
context:
space:
mode:
authorgatecat <gatecat@ds0.me>2022-08-04 09:04:02 +0200
committergatecat <gatecat@ds0.me>2022-09-09 14:48:57 +0200
commitf4230553901de30f07be5906471b219ed255cb6e (patch)
tree601ada70dbe68cd9b34451840752868700de9612 /generic/viaduct/fabulous/constids.inc
parentb9b16eaa5358dbdf15368eb145be2c70b72c42a9 (diff)
downloadnextpnr-f4230553901de30f07be5906471b219ed255cb6e.tar.gz
nextpnr-f4230553901de30f07be5906471b219ed255cb6e.tar.bz2
nextpnr-f4230553901de30f07be5906471b219ed255cb6e.zip
fabulous: Add a viaduct uarch
Signed-off-by: gatecat <gatecat@ds0.me>
Diffstat (limited to 'generic/viaduct/fabulous/constids.inc')
-rw-r--r--generic/viaduct/fabulous/constids.inc88
1 files changed, 88 insertions, 0 deletions
diff --git a/generic/viaduct/fabulous/constids.inc b/generic/viaduct/fabulous/constids.inc
new file mode 100644
index 00000000..c46d5e6d
--- /dev/null
+++ b/generic/viaduct/fabulous/constids.inc
@@ -0,0 +1,88 @@
+X(FABULOUS_LC)
+X(FABULOUS_COMB)
+X(FABULOUS_FF)
+
+X(SET_NORESET)
+X(ASYNC_SR)
+X(NEG_CLK)
+X(FF)
+X(LATCH_NOFF)
+
+X(IO_1_bidirectional_frame_config_pass)
+X(InPass4_frame_config)
+X(OutPass4_frame_config)
+X(RegFile_32x4)
+X(MULADD)
+X(MUX8LUT_frame_config)
+
+X(CLK)
+X(I)
+X(T)
+X(O)
+X(Q)
+X(Ci)
+X(Co)
+
+X(X0Y0)
+
+X(REG_CLK)
+X(LUT_CLK)
+X(global_clock)
+
+X(Global_Clock)
+X(O2Q)
+
+X(WRITE_DATA)
+X(WRITE_ADDRESS)
+X(READ_DATA)
+X(READ_ADDRESS)
+X(DSP_DATA_OUT)
+X(DSP_DATA_IN)
+X(DSP_CLR)
+
+X(carry_in)
+X(carry_out)
+
+X(LUTFF)
+X(LUTFF_E)
+X(LUTFF_SR)
+X(LUTFF_SS)
+X(LUTFF_ESR)
+X(LUTFF_ESS)
+X(LUTFF_R)
+X(LUTFF_S)
+X(LUTFF_ER)
+X(LUTFF_ES)
+
+X(LUTFF_N)
+X(LUTFF_NE)
+X(LUTFF_NSR)
+X(LUTFF_NSS)
+X(LUTFF_NESR)
+X(LUTFF_NESS)
+X(LUTFF_NR)
+X(LUTFF_NS)
+X(LUTFF_NER)
+X(LUTFF_NES)
+
+X(clr)
+
+X(__disconnected)
+X(INIT)
+
+X(E)
+X(C)
+X(D)
+X(S)
+X(R)
+X(SR)
+X(EN)
+
+X(BEL)
+X(PAD)
+X(LUT1)
+
+X(BelBegin)
+X(BelEnd)
+X(GlobalClk)
+X(CFG)